Our Family law practice has as its core value the promotion of Family life and we consequently strive to adopt a conciliatory approach and promote collaborative resolutions.

We are committed to achieving the most practical, cost effective and speedy resolutions to the complicated issues that surround family breakdown. Our lawyers can provide comprehensive support for anybody experiencing a family dispute and we act for men and women alike focussing on unraveling the complex financial elements that accompany the breakdown of a relationship. We have experience of the most complex divorce disputes as well as the most straight forward divorce cases.

We guide our clients through the legalities of the court process whilst keeping them informed about what is going on and referring the necessary support that they may require.

We are able to deal with all areas of Family law in particular:

  • Pre-nuptial agreements
  • Divorce proceedings
  • Civil partnerships
  • Cohabitation disputes
  • Financial settlements on Divorce
  • Children matters
  • Child Support Agency (CSA) claims
  • Child Abduction
  • Variation and enforcement of financial orders
  • Cross border and jurisdictional issues
  • Inheritance Act claims
  • Collaborative law approach
